Roasting in-house is a margin and a story. The Arezzo makes both reliable — between-batch protocol in the firmware, chaff and flue engineering done properly, and our crew handling survey, exhaust and commissioning.
The drum is double-walled carbon steel, seam-welded and balanced, riding on external bearings that never see heat. Faceplates are cast, machined flat, and drilled for the probes a roaster actually uses — bean, environment, and return — with airflow governed by a damper you can feel detents in.

Care
Vacuum chaff after each roast day, check the exhaust run quarterly, and log burner behaviour — drift means cleaning, not failure. Our commissioning visit includes a maintenance rota written for your actual duty cycle.

Gas or electric?
Sample and smaller shop roasters are electric; larger drums are gas with CZ-certified trains. The listing states which, and dual-energy variants are noted in the options.
